Installation Requirements
The NanoBeam can be mounted on a pole or to a wall. A Metal
Strap (included) is used for pole-mounting. For wall-mounting,
a suitable fastener such as a screw or bolt (not included) is
required.
• 7 mm socket wrench or screwdriver (for pole-mounting)
• Wall fastener (for wall-mounting)
• Shielded Category 5 (or above) cabling should be used for
all wired Ethernet connections and should be grounded
through the AC ground of the PoE.

Reset Button
To reset to factory defaults, press and hold the
Reset button for more than 10 seconds while the NanoBeam
is powered on. Alternatively, the NanoBeam may be reset
remotely via a Reset button located on the bottom of the
Gigabit PoE Adapter.
Ethernet Port
The Ethernet port is used to connect the power
and should be connected to the LAN and DHCP server. Power
can be provided by any of the following:
• Gigabit PoE Adapter (included)
• Ubiquiti Networks TOUGHSwitch
™
PoE
• Ubiquiti Networks EdgeRouter
™
/EdgeSwitch® PoE
LEDs
Power
The Power LED will light blue when the
device is connected to a power source.
Ethernet
The Ethernet LED will light steady blue
when an active Ethernet connection is made and
flash when there is activity.
Signal
In airOS®, you can modify the threshold
value for the wireless signal strength LEDs on the
Wireless tab under Signal LED Thresholds. Each LED
will light when the wireless signal strength is equal
to or greater than the LED’s threshold value. The
default threshold values for these LEDs are shown
below:
-94 dBm -80 dBm -73 dBm -65 dBm
Hardware Installation
The NanoBeam can be mounted on a pole or to a wall. Perform
the steps for the appropriate installation:
Pole-Mount
1. Insert the Ball Joint Mount into the Lock Ring with the
threads of the Lock Ring facing the ball joint.
2. Open the Metal Strap and feed it through the base of the
Ball Joint Mount.
3. Wrap the Metal Strap around the pole. Use a 7 mm socket
drive or screwdriver to turn the screw clockwise and
securely fasten the strap to the pole.
4. Attach the NanoBeam to the Ball Joint Mount and turn the
Lock Ring to secure it. Keep the Lock Ring loose enough to
allow the NanoBeam to pivot for aiming.

Wall-Mount
The NanoBeam must be mounted directly to a wood stud
or other structurally stable surface to avoid damage to the
mounting hole when you adjust the aim.
Optional Accessory
To enhance stability, you can use the NanoBeam Wall Mount
Kit, model NBE-WMK (sold separately).
Note:
Center screw is included. Two optional screws
(not included) provide additional stability.
Installation Instructions
1. Mark the desired location of the mounting point.
2. If needed, drill a pilot hole for the fastener.
3. Insert the Ball Joint Mount into the Lock Ring with the
threads of the Lock Ring facing the ball joint.
4. If you are using the optional NanoBeam Wall Mount Kit,
skip to step b.
a. To attach the Ball Joint Mount to the wall, insert a
fastener (not included) through the center of the ball
joint, and into the wall. Securely tighten the fastener.
Proceed to step 5.
b. To attach the Ball Joint Mount to the wall, insert the Wall
Mount Kit screw through the center of the ball joint,
through the Wall Mount Kit plate, and into the wall.
Securely tighten the screw.
5. Attach the NanoBeam to the Ball Joint Mount and turn the
Lock Ring to secure it. Keep the Lock Ring loose enough to
allow the NanoBeam to pivot for aiming.
Aiming
1. Aim the front of the NanoBeam towards the other end of
the wireless link, while using the bubble level to ensure
level alignment.
2. Hand-tighten the Lock Ring to lock the aim.
Note:
Do not use a tool to tighten the Lock Ring.
Tighten the Lock Ring by hand only.
Connecting to the Gigabit PoE Adapter
1. Remove the port cover by pressing down the center of the
cover and sliding the cover out.
2. Connect an Ethernet cable to the Ethernet port.
3. Replace the port cover.
Connecting Power over Ethernet
1. Connect the Ethernet cable from the NanoBeam’s Ethernet
port to the adapter’s POE port.
2. Connect an Ethernet cable from your LAN to the adapter’s
LAN port.
3. Connect the Power Cord to the adapter’s power port.
Connect the other end of the Power Cord to a power outlet.
Mounting the PoE Adapter (Optional)
1. Remove the PoE Mounting Bracket from the adapter, place
the bracket at the desired location, and mark the two holes.
2. Pre-drill the holes if necessary, and secure the bracket
using two fasteners (not included).
3. Align the adapter’s slots with the tabs of the PoE Mounting
Bracket, and then slide the adapter down.
Accessing airOS
Verify connectivity in the airOS Configuration Interface.
1. Make sure that your host machine is connected via
Ethernet to the NanoBeam.
2. Configure the Ethernet adapter on your host system with a
static IP address on the 192.168.1.x subnet.
3. Launch your web browser and type https://192.168.1.20
in the address field. Press enter (PC) or return (Mac).
4. The login screen will appear. Enter ubnt in the Username
and Password fields. Select your Country and Language.
You must agree to the Terms of Use to use the product.
Click Login.
Note:
For the Country setting, U.S. product versions
are restricted to a choice of Canada, Puerto Rico,
or the U.S. to ensure compliance with FCC/IC
regulations.
The airOS Configuration Interface will appear, allowing you
to customize your settings as needed. For additional details
on the airOS Configuration Interface, refer to the User Guide
available at documentation.ubnt.com/airmax
